[Bug 14540] Names interface - Aliasing replacement with separate nickname, local alias etc.

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Thu Sep 13 16:15:17 CEST 2012


https://bugs.freedesktop.org/show_bug.cgi?id=14540

--- Comment #23 from Xavier Claessens <xclaesse at gmail.com> 2012-09-13 14:15:17 UTC ---
I'm wondering if we could let CM store local-alias on disk for protocols that
cannot store online.

I see in the spec of Contact_Metadata_Storage_Type:
"""
To make it easier to deal with such protocols, if clients set metadata on a
contact who is not in the required state, the Connection MUST cache the
metadata for the duration of the session. If clients request the attributes of
that contact after the appropriate "set" method has returned successfully, the
Connection MUST return the new (cached) value.
"""

This session cache could be extended to a permanent disk cache? It MUST do in
memory cache, but COULD do on disk cache. Does that sounds sane?

-- 
Configure bugmail: https://bugs.freedesktop.org/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the QA Contact for the bug.



More information about the telepathy-bugs mailing list